The Grovit ® speed fastening system has been in use since the 1960s and continually re-developed for blind hole applications in wood, plastics, fiberglass, and aluminum. The Grovit ® rivet also has the flexibility to be used in harder substrates such as metal and plastic.. Annular grooves on the body expand radially during installation to provide a vibration-resistant joint

MISO Grid-Forming Battery Energy Storage Capabilities,

MISO is proposing a framework of GFM IBR requirements for stand-alone energy storage systems. This framework has two parts: 1) several functional capability and performance requirements defining voltage source characteristics; and 2) required simulation tests to demonstrate GFM characteristics and stable control responses.

Automotive screws

The screws for the plastic components in a car represent a large percentage of its total number of fasteners. Some of its elements such as the instrument panel, headlamps, mirrors, door modules or bumpers include different types of screws for plastic to hold the different parts together and withstand the necessary loads.

NASA FASTENER PROCUREMENT, RECEIVING INSPECTION,

This standard defines fastener control requirements for all fasteners used in spaceflight hardware. Fastener control consists of practices related to the procurement, receiving inspection, and storage of fasteners, such as threaded bolts, inserts, washers, rivets, set screws, shear pins, and retention devices.

Performance Requirements and Usage Environments for

Performance Requirements for Chemical Industry Fasteners. Corrosion Resistance. Importance: Fasteners in the chemical industry are frequently exposed to highly corrosive substances such as acids, alkalis, and solvents. Corrosion resistance is paramount to prevent material degradation that could lead to equipment failure, leaks, or contamination

What are the electrical installation requirements for inverter energy systems?

This Standard specifies the electrical installation requirements for inverter energy systems and grid protection devices with ratings up to 10 kVA for single-phase units, or up to 30 kVA for three-phase units, for the injection of electric power through an electrical installation to the electricity distribution network.
